That Armytek Predator really looks interesting but how does it stack up against something like the new Nitecore ec25?

I don't own an EC25 but I'd be willing to bet so far as throw is concerned that the Armytek destroys the EC25 due to having a real deep, SMO reflector (there is the OP option for Armytek Predators though). I think 99.9% of people buy Armytek Predators with a smooth reflector anyways. based on the Nitecore site, the Nitecore EC25 has a throw of 222 meters at most, but the XP-G2 cool white Predator does almost twice that

the EC25 also looks smaller. the Predator can take LifePo4 cells, 2x 16340s, 2x CR123s, 1x 18650, etc. the EC25 can do only an 18650 or 2x 123s i think.

additionally, you can do anything with the Predator so far as programming any number of modes, memory or not, strobe frequency, etc.

this is kind of an unfair comparison though, because the Predator is a totally different light, in all honesty. I'm not knocking the EC25, but the Armytek Predator is among the most well built lights I've ever had the pleasure of using and comes with Nyogel on the threads, too, which is a real nice touch.

if you want a more EDC-friendly light, the Nitecore may be the way to go, but if you want a light that you can control every little aspect of and is tough as nails, get the Predator.

No Armytek model has ever had 350 lumens OTF, where'd you read that?

you may have misread it from "meters of throw" because they definitely do 350m of throw on the 'old' XP-G R5 model. the current warm XP-G2 model is reported as doing 300 m of throw, however, on Armytek's site; http://armytek.com/armytek_predator.html

let me know if you misread a review or what specific model you read it about. perhaps it was the old High CRI XP-G predator you were reading about which is gonna have a lot lower lumens because of the incredibly warm tint :)

you'll be blown away by an XP-G2 predator though. as far as medium distance work, i wouldn't say it has too much throw for that. you can really light up a subject at a distance, but you can turn down the lumens if need be :D

edit: correction: the old XP-G r5 has 300m of throw. my mistake

In this review by mefistofele86 says that the Predator has only 350 OTF lumens.
http://www.candlepowerforums.com/vb...-XP-G-R5-review-with-BEAMSHOTS-and-COMPARISON

Brightness

The LED XP-G R5 is driven at 1.5 Amps, then the brightness is really great. ArmyTek declares 500 led lumens thus here we have about 350 OTF lumens. Ceiling bounce test shows well Predator capabilities.

In Selfbuilts review using a XP-G R5 1C tint (driven at 1.5A) the estimated max ANSI lumens was ~370 (1x18650 AW Li-ion cell).
http://www.candlepowerforums.com/vb...0-2xR-CR123A)-Programmable-RUNTIMES-BEAMSHOTS

I now see that there is a XP-G2 which is supposed to be brighter than the XP-G R5 :confused: I guess with all the stuff coming out with XM-L LEDs I thought the XP-G series was outdated. It sounds like this newer version XP-G2 is still competitive (if not preferred by many for the throw pattern).
